Tennessee brokers brace for Zillow listing cutoff amid Realtracs dispute

HousingWire·Published May 29, 2026·Growth & Marketing·Tennessee
Summary

Tennessee brokers face potential Zillow listing cutoffs due to a dispute over data display rules with Realtracs, impacting exposure for local sellers. This follows a similar situation in Chicago, where antitrust concerns led to a temporary court order. Zillow's stance and legal actions highlight the ongoing struggle between MLSs and listing platforms regarding data control and transparency.
